The fact that this captures such a genuine moment of interaction - in ways that don't tend to ever get written well - is just amazing. It actually captures the way we communicate with each other, the way we insert emotional content and nuance into our text.

Speaking of the emotional content and nuance, this is such a genuine little set of moments. Tiny little pieces of contemplation, tiny little pieces of human interaction and those little moments of reaching out to feel less alone. Just lovely.

I found the end a bit... much? I suppose? In something that is otherwise broadly quite vulnerable, mundane and real, it moves in a somewhat melodramatic direction. That did take away a star for me, but it isn't a big deal and I can see that the way it ends may resonate with some. I would really like to be able to rate this 3.5 stars, but here we are.

Overall: a good lil message, a good lil piece, an intricate and complex little vibe conveyed in such a minimalist and genuine lil way. Love it.
